README
# rememberall 🔮
A secure, open-source long-term memory solution for GPT Store builders and AI developers. Just mention `@rememberall` in your custom GPT to unlock persistent memory across conversations.
## For GPT Builders
1. Install from GPT Store
2. Add to your custom GPT's configuration using `./api/openapi.yaml`
3. Your GPT now has persistent memory!### How It Works
#### 1. Store Memories

*Your GPT can store important information from conversations*#### 2. Load Past Context

*Easily retrieve relevant memories when needed*#### 3. Natural Interactions

*Seamless integration with conversation flow*#### 4. Manage Memories

*Intuitive dashboard for memory management*```typescript
// Example usage in your GPT's system prompt
When user mentions past conversations, use @rememberall to recall context:
User: "What did we discuss about authentication last week?"
Assistant: Let me check @rememberall
Assistant: According to our previous discussion, we implemented JWT-based auth...
```## For Developers
### Features
- 🔒 **Privacy-First**: Self-host your memory store
- 🚀 **Vector-Based**: Efficient semantic search
- 🔗 **Easy Integration**: Simple REST API
- 📦 **Open Source**: Customize and extend as needed### Quick Start
1. Deploy using Docker Compose:
```bash
git clone https://github.com/yourusername/rememberall.git
cd rememberall/deploy
docker-compose up -d
```2. Available API Endpoints:
```http
# List or search memories
GET /memories?search=query&limit=10&offset=0# Create new memory
POST /memory
{
"memory": "Your memory text here"
}
```3. Authentication:
- All endpoints require Bearer token authentication
- Include token in requests: `Authorization: Bearer your-jwt-token`### API Response Examples
Get Memories:
```json
{
"success": true,
"memories": [
{
"id": "mem_123",
"memory": "Discussion about authentication systems"
}
]
}
```Create Memory:
```json
{
"success": true,
"memory": {
"id": "mem_124",
"memory": "New project requirements discussion"
}
}
```## Architecture & Security
